Did You Know?

Fascinating pigeon facts that might surprise you.

Pigeon droppings are highly acidic (pH 3-4.5) and can eat through car paint, concrete, and roofing materials.

Pigeons can find their way home from over 1,300 miles away — they were used as message carriers in both World Wars.

Pigeon droppings carry over 60 transmittable diseases, including histoplasmosis and cryptococcosis.

Feral pigeon populations can double in just 2 months under ideal conditions.

A single pigeon produces about 25 pounds of droppings per year, which can corrode metal and damage building facades.

A flock of just 100 pigeons can produce over 2,400 pounds of droppings in a single year.

DIY vs. Professional Pigeon Control in Sandy Springshumane-pigeon-relocation

DIY MethodEffectivenessLimitation
Removing food sourcesHelpful as part of a broader planUrban environments provide too many alternative food sources for this alone
Sealing individual entry pointsEffective for specific openingsPigeons find alternative entry points without comprehensive exclusion
Water sprinklers or motion spraysSome short-term deterrenceNot practical for rooftops or upper ledges; water waste and maintenance cost
Visual deterrents (fake owls, reflective tape)Temporarily effective for 1-2 weeksPigeons quickly habituate and ignore them
Bird gel or sticky repellentMildly effective on flat ledgesCollects dust and debris quickly, loses stickiness, and can trap small songbirds
